在AKS(Azure Kubernetes Service)上为负载均衡服务设置域名,可以按照以下步骤进行操作:
步骤一:创建负载均衡器(Load Balancer)
- 登录到Azure门户(portal.azure.com)。
- 在左侧菜单中选择“负载均衡器”。
- 点击“+ 添加”创建新的负载均衡器。
- 配置负载均衡器的基本信息,例如名称、IP 地址类型等。
- 选择前端 IP 池(Frontend IP Pool),可以使用默认的 IP 配置。
- 配置负载均衡规则(Load Balancing Rules),定义端口转发规则以及后端池(Backend Pool)。
- 配置健康检查(Health Probe),以确保后端服务的可用性。
- 完成创建负载均衡器。
步骤二:创建域名解析记录
- 在域名解析服务商处添加一条记录,将域名解析到负载均衡器的公共 IP 地址。
- 这可以通过添加一个“A”记录或者“CNAME”记录来实现。
步骤三:在负载均衡器中配置主机名(Hostname)
- 打开负载均衡器的“设置”选项卡。
- 在“主机名”部分,添加要使用的主机名(域名)。
- 提供 SSL 证书,以启用 HTTPS。
步骤四:配置域名证书
- 转到负载均衡器的“证书”选项卡。
- 点击“+ 添加”按钮,上传或选择要使用的证书。
- 配置 SSL 设置,包括监听器、协议、加密算法等。
完成上述步骤后,负载均衡器将会监听配置的域名,并将请求转发到后端的应用服务。在这个过程中,负载均衡器将起到将请求分发给多个应用实例的作用,从而提高应用的可用性和可伸缩性。
腾讯云提供的类似产品是“负载均衡 CLB”,您可以通过访问以下链接了解更多信息:
https://cloud.tencent.com/product/clb
请注意,这里所提供的回答仅代表一种解决方案,并不针对特定的业务场景。具体实施步骤可能会因实际需求和环境而有所不同。